Given their penchant for getting drunk on fermented berries, it comes as no surprise that our kereru is one of our more accident prone birds. In fact, they get in into so many scrapes that a small hospital has been set up in Dunedin to care for these injured birds.
The hospital is supported by our Dunedin branch, DOC and Watties, and relies heavily on the goodwill of volunteers that nurture these birds back from the brink.
Earlier this year, I met up with the people who run the hospital and was introduced to some of their feathery patients.
